Renault Alaskan ute leaked ahead of official reveal

The Internet has struck again with a leaked image of the Renault Alaskan ute making its way onto the web overnight.

THE RENAULT ALASKAN will officially be revealed on June 30 in Columbia with interested readers able to follow the reveal by following this link. However, the internet has managed to one-up the anticipated reveal, with a front-on photo of the new Alaskan leaking online overnight.

The single image seems to show the Alaskan on a production line, suggesting it could be rolled out very soon indeed. For clarification, the Renault Alaskan is based on the Nissan NP300 Navara, so the thing has reasonable bones to start with. Just what Renault will do with it, though, remains to be seen.

It’s worth mentioning that Mercedes-Benz is also using the NP300 Navara as its base for its upcoming Mercedes-Benz GLT dual cab ute.

Renault is still keeping details close to its chest until the Thursday reveal, but we can imagine it’ll be available in both 4×4 and 4×4 set-up and should offer a payload of around 1000kg, depending on the variant. It should also be available, like said Navara, in a variety of body styles.
